22 Things To Know Before Visiting Peyto Lake

Peyto Lake is one of the most famous lakes in Banff National Park. It’s a turquoise blue glacier-fed lake 40 km north of Lake Louise and a popular stop on the famous Icefields Parkway. The brilliant display of blue is fed by the Peyto Glacier high above the lake and part of the Wapta Icefield. …
